TVC Systems is among the leaders in industrial monitoring and process control systems. The company specializes in highway and bridge, utilities and manufacturing applications.It features experience with a wide range of control projects, such as sputtering line, batch polymerization, food packaging, temperature monitoring, process effluent treatment, hazardous waste storage, bridge traffic signals and dewatering, tunnel ventilation and lighting. TVC s standard procedures include engineering simulation of discrete, analog and serial inputs and outputs. The company operates a control panel manufacturing facility and machine shop in Portsmouth, N.H. It maintains alliances with businesses, including Andover Controls, Digital Equipment, Camille Products, Honeywell, IBM, Intec, Modicon, Siemens and Toshiba. TVC Systems was founded in 1966 and is based in Portsmouth, N.H.

Established in 1968, Hypertherm Inc. designs and manufactures advanced metal cutting systems based in Northern Hampshire. The firm offers an array of products, such as consumables, controls for automation, handheld/integrated/mechanized plasma, laser, CNC (computer numerical control) motion, height controls and nesting/process optimization software. Its products are used for various applications, including hole, mechanized, handheld, bevel cutting; gouging, robotic and marking. Industries served include automotive, construction, demolition/scrapping, energy, maintenance/repair, manufacturing, shipbuilding, steel service centers, transportation, and many more.
